A Prayer For Retribution Against Oppressors

16 Who rises up for me against the wicked? Who stands up for me against evildoers? 17 If the Lord had not been my help,
My soul would soon have dwelt in the abode of silence.
18 When I thought, "My foot slips," your steadfast love, O LORD, held me up.
